Veridian Credit Union has awarded 22 organizations across Iowa and eastern Nebraska a total of $86,000 for its 2018 grant funding cycle. Recipients include organizations who address barriers to financial stability by helping individuals improve financial literacy or achieve self-sufficiency.
“Financial literacy is vital to building vibrant communities and strong local economies,” said Angela Weekley, Veridian’s manager of community inclusion. “We’re grateful to the organizations that are making these efforts a priority, and it’s our honor to help support their work.”

Veridian partners with the Community Foundation of Northeast Iowa (CFNEIA) to distribute the Veridian Credit Union Fund. This fund provides financial support to all Veridian grant recipients.
